您所在的位置: 首页 > 问答 > 上古卷轴5跳出怎么解决

上古卷轴5跳出怎么解决

2020-01-17 17:18:17 编辑:伊是180

  上古卷轴5跳出怎么回事?有好多小伙伴在问游戏经常或定期无故瞬间跳出到桌面该如何解决。下面小编就为大家带来上古卷轴5各类闪退及跳出等问题解决方法,一起来看看吧。

上古卷轴5.jpg

  【上古卷轴5跳出原因解决方案】

  一、显存爆炸

  仅仅是装多了高清材质,甚至连高清材质都没装,都有可能显存爆炸,比如走到裂谷城外面树多的地方就闪退。显存爆炸有可能会造成卡住再也不响应,或者直接闪退,即使是重置版也有可能出现。

  解决方法:

  a 量力而行,不要装太多高清材质。压缩你的材质文件。

  b 有一些优化材质的mod。

  c 考虑你自己显卡的显存大小。

  d 装enb的较新版本,打开它的显存保护功能。详情自行搜索各种enb的各种说明。

  现在各路泰坦横行的天下,这方面问题大大减少了。

上古卷轴51.jpg

  二、内存爆炸

  内存爆炸就是直接退出。这个著名的32位游戏具有一个“最多只能用3.1G内存”的设定,在当时许多人用了各种魔法来解除这个诅咒,包括laa大内存补丁、用cmd改win7的内存使用等等。现在有很多mod有缓解这个问题的功能,大部分是建立“内存缓冲”,防止游戏突然一下用到3.1g内存。

  解决方法:

  a 装最新的skse里面打开相应的内存功能。

  b 装类似“crash fixes”等mod,记住仔细阅读说明。有几个内存补丁不要一起装,比如crash fixes和某些补丁会冲突的。

上古卷轴52.jpg

  三、skyrim.ini更改导致闪退

  设定文件的更改导致闪退我就举例一个。

  改 uExterior Cell Buffer =

  这个来优化游戏时,有时候

  改的数值不合适,游戏会闪退。

  因为这个数值是游戏在野外装卸的单元。有时候装卸一但太暴力,游戏就会直接跳出。

  解决方法:

  a 你实在搞不懂,uExterior Cell Buffer这一行就直接删掉或者=0,让游戏程序来决定。

上古卷轴53.jpg

  四、游戏本身脏数据

  B社是bug社并非浪得虚名,他自己出不完bug修正补丁,需要玩家自己用mod来修正bug,可谓辣鸡中的战斗鸡。

  而且上古卷轴5的几个资料包里面都有脏数据,可能造成随机跳出(只是可能,因为我是道听途说),需要手动清理(是的,b社最后自己都没有清理,所以我最后也不知道到底是什么脏数据)。而且这渣渣公司自己卖出去了许多老滚5好像也没赚到足够的钱来扩充自己的实力,用mod赚钱又实施不了,现在变成了玩家做mod的自嗨,b社哭穷说做不出来老滚6。

  解决方法:

  a 安装unofficial skyrim patch这个mod。

  b 用tes5edit清除脏数据。

上古卷轴54.jpg

  Mod类闪退

  一、mod脚本爆炸

  一些mod功能很多。小心!脚本可能也很多。脚本那么多,在游戏里面进程越久,各种脚本就满天飞舞。你的存档会变得越来越庞大,你遇到bug的几率也越来越多,就算你不闪退,你会发现,走个路突然也卡。

  有趣的是,各种mod的功能有可能互相冲突。在游戏进程中改变mod排序,或者突然插入一个新的mod是有风险的。很可能你的存档就从这里损坏。

  解决方法:

  a 少装大量脚本的mod。

  b 用loot排序。

  c 用wrye bash把mod混合起来,尽量消除冲突。

  d 用save script cleaner 一类工具 清除存档的脚本。

上古卷轴56.jpg

  二、坏模型(这条很重要)

  很少有人提到这些模型的问题。

  但是卡顿、跳出很多都和这些模型有关!

  有的游戏里面的npc的模型文件坏了。它对应的模型可能丢了,或者它的模型NIF文件有错误(有工具可以扫描这些错误,例如“StringIndex错误 ” - 这个错误因为一出现就跳出,基本上mod作者会发现的),或者它更改某些npc的模型,引起冲突。如果模型丢失,游戏是可以直接闪退的,非常不给面子。如果你在一些特定地点跳出,或者一些衣物物品让你跳出,你不得不考虑一下,是不是模型的问题。我这里直接把N网NIFscan工具上描述的NIF文件的典型问题列出来,以供参考。

  字符串索引越界,游戏崩溃

  重复的子名。在游戏中造成随机的难以捉摸的碰撞,但不是所有的模型。可以在NifSkope里面修正!很多服装mod都有的问题。

  BSXFlags节点必须具有BSX名称。不崩溃,但没有物理碰撞,很难找到原因。

  如果NiAlphaProperty位于shapes/strips子条目中的着色属性之前,该属性将崩溃。

  SLSF1_Environment_Mapping和EnvMap着色器类型都设置在一起,同样还有 eyes envmap flag and shader。随机崩溃。可以在NifSkope里面修正!很多服装mod都有的问题。

  shapes/strips的SLSF2_Vertex_Colors和HasVertexColor标志应该匹配。在CK和game中没有问题,因为原模型没有这个问题。

  Bit 9 flag in BSX 、 SLSF1_External_Emittance 应该匹配。随机游戏崩溃。(可以在NifSkope里面修正,某些服装mod有的问题。)

  冗余所有白色顶点颜色,没有问题,但模型膨胀。

  NIF太容易出问题了!Mod制作者水平良莠不齐。模型问题极其常见!可以不跳出,但是一卡一卡的!

  就例如——人气很高的的Tera Armors,N网老外说,发现了里面模型的一堆问题,就是什么BSX flag不正确。

  由于一些朋友装了很多mod,有些mod增加的衣物的模型是有问题的。有一些mod或多或少更改了游戏的场景空间,这些空间里面很可能包含着坏的Nif数据。就N网上的网友评论说,他发现一些热门mod比如光照ELFX里面就有几百个这样的问题,不过问题不大,主要是顶点冗余和Vertex_Colors,这可能是作者建模的问题,可以不理会,但有些美化mod可就没那么好了。

  有些装备mod作者水平有限,像一个比较热的发型mod叫apachi,这个作者建模水平很一般的,但是她做的造型很多,她有一个装备mod(有很多混搭衣装)里面一大堆造成卡顿的nif文件,她的apachi发型也是有很多模型错误。她把发型做到SSE重制版上后,把所有发型拖到SSE NIF Optimizer上面优化了一遍,这些问题就批量解决了,但是老天际就没有这么方便了。

  npc的模型不得不提的是CombatStyle问题,怪物mod常见。如果你装了crash fixes,有时候跳出会提示“TESCombatstyle”不匹配——经常是由于怪物模型替换的问题,像天际怪物v13,immersive creatures就会有这样的问题,有些怪物模型和npc原先的战斗数据不匹配,直接跳出。具体情况,就是immersive creatures的——食人鱼。这个作者很喜欢食人鱼,在很多地方添加了食人鱼。

  天际怪物似乎也有更改食人鱼的,所以有时候刷出的食人鱼缺乏Combat Style数据(类似于原来是一个食人鱼,但是刷出了一个狼,游戏似乎会立刻崩溃)。或者是更改野外的中立小生物,例如一个野兔,替换成了一个尸鬼,那么可能会因为缺乏Combat数据,立刻跳出。

  解决方法:

  a 一些朋友可以选择简单粗暴地删掉这个mod。

  b nif文件的错误,可以通过NifsKope工具来修改。N网有扫描Nif文件错误的工具叫NifScan,但是修改有一点麻烦。上古卷轴重制版有工具NIF Optimizer,这个可以修复重制版的模型文件,非常方便。老天际不能识别SSE的nif文件,如果还想修复老天际的nif文件,就得用NifSkope!

  所以如果想查看模型问题,还是得用一下NIFScan!就是有点麻烦。Nifscan是相当不便利的软件,还得放到模型的文件夹下,用Windows的cmd启动。

  把nifscan.exe拷贝到你的模型目录下(bsa文件要解压);

  在cmd里面切换到这个目录,然后例如c:/skyrim/nifscan.exe回车,它才扫描。

  如果是【重复子名】的问题,显示Block [0]: XXX is used more than once in children nodes,首先,可能只会在一些物品的模型上面造成卡顿,其次,好修复,只要用NifSkope打开,然后点保存这个文件,Nifskope就会自动更正child name重复的问题。

  如果是SLSF1_Environment_Mapping和EnvMap的问题,显示Block [7]:BSLightingShaderProperty has Environment Map Skyrim shader type or SLSF1_Environment_Mapping flag set, must be used together only,有一点麻烦,需要你知道哪个BLOCK出了问题,所以按照显示的BLOCK(这里是7),在NIFSKOPE里面把这个BLOCK里面的shade1的Environment_Mapping开启或者关闭掉。

  如果是BSX Flag问题,显示Block [1]: Mesh uses SLSF1_External_Emittance but bit 9 is not set in BSXFlags.,到Nifskope里面找到这个block把下面的小旗子点出来,点选里面的BIT9标签。

  Nifscan扫出的其他问题——Vertex_Colors的问题不需要修复,FFFFF白色顶点冗余的问题也不大,都只是建模时候留下的一些小错误罢了。

  这些都是老外提供的,我亲手试验发现有效,但很可惜在国内很少看到这样的教程。

  c 如果是CombatStyle错误,你可以查看crash fixes的提示的这个NPC的id。Crash Fixes会记录引起跳出的这个npc的 ref ID。例如"The actor reference ID was 0x1083C6 and base ID was 0xFF000F20"。在Tes5Edit里面查找这个refID,忽略0x,搜索1083c6,可以看到就是食人鱼。如果明确mod就是这个npc的问题,可以用tes5edit把这个mod的这个特定的npc删掉。我就开始把Immersive Creature里面刷食人鱼的条目一条条删了,发现作者在泰姆瑞尔大陆各处都添加了食人鱼的刷怪点,删了半天。谁在乎几条食人鱼?这个mod大部分的怪物还是可以保留的。

  d 亲手给这个npc套模型、写combat数据。

  Nifscan下载地址:点击进入

上古卷轴51.jpg

  3、炸鸡武器装备Mod

  有一个专门贴,骂一些无良mod制作者制作一些模型过度精细的武器装备mod,烧显卡。特意要提一下,某些mod你装上就掉帧,你就要小心了。我之前看到一个老外做的装备mod,不仅不好看,而且单独一个装备容量就有300MB,在论坛上就有。之前说的是mod制作者模型中的一些损坏、错误,

  这个说的是mod制作者不会优化模型,做的超大!

  所以我要来点题了,我在本帖贴的图,

  里面的装备就是有这个问题,一个是luxurious seduction,很老的衣服了,翻译一下是奢侈的诱惑——里面一个平平无奇的靴子大小是6000kb以上,多边形数、面数太多了,穿着这个靴子就跟你带了6条龙在你身后一样卡。

  如果没有概念的话,别的mod里面靴子700kb。这作者不知从哪里找来的一个靴子高模,没有优化过,然后可能数据也是复制黏贴的,所以有错误。

  而且用nifscan扫描后发现靴子有潜在的卡顿崩溃隐患。

  这类装备NIF文件的问题几率也很高!(见2.坏模型)

  有些可都是放上N网的,一样烧炸鸡的显卡。

  另外就是很好看的这个热裤,做的非常精细!裤袢和标签都有3d模型,多边形38000个,真的没必要啊。这个模型并不是特别大,毕竟热裤本来就很小,但是如果是一整件衣服是高模的话,那就是显卡的负担。一般来说,一个npc,3万个多边形差不多。一件辣鸡建模的衣服,可能会有10万、20万个多边形。

  像我们一些mod作者做的服装mod,有些部分明明可以用法线贴图就解决,他们没转,是懒得转呢,还是不会转低模,(可能是不懂怎么用高模转低模)

  其实这些就是没有经过处理的高模,不环保,但是显卡好一些的不会有感觉。

  解决方法:

  看模型的大小可以看出来一点,比别的模型大太多肯定有猫腻。建议直接用3dmax。

  不要装太多奇奇怪怪的武器装备mod。(我不太会用3ds(删除)max,但是我试着用3ds(删除)max削减了这个热裤的多边形——用3ds(删除)max的pro-optimizer功能,然后从38000个多边形削减到了3500个,在游戏中外观实际上没有很大的区别↓图。身形是UNP,见附件NIF文件)

  hotpantsaf_1下载地址:点击进入

  4、FOOTIK 载入失败

  动画装太多了,游戏载入失败。但是似乎有可能和某些装备或者骨骼有关,原因暂时未知。

  解决方法:

  a 少装点动画(你懂的)。

  b 多载入几次,可能会成功。

  c 看看自己身上是否有一些不靠谱的衣服装备,或者骨骼冲突了。

上古卷轴58.jpg

  5、错误日志让你卡

  一些朋友开启了papyrus的log功能来记录游戏的mod错误日志。悲剧的是,这个日志经常看不懂,而且我实际上经常遇到它无法记录真正出问题的mod,它只能给你看到脚本的错误以供参考。

  而且这个记录日志还会让游戏卡顿。

  这个悲剧的日志经常不能体现出你真正出问题的mod,记录时,如果例如你原来skyrim.es(删除)m的某个脚本循环出问题了,它就几秒给你记录一遍,卡的你一愣一愣的。

  mod脚本卡,记录错误日志也卡。卡上加卡,真酸爽。当然,可能没有我说的那么严重,但是这个东西造成的影响可能是意想不到的,平常还是关闭吧。

  解决方法:

  bEnableLogging=0

  bEnableTrace=0

  bLoadDebugInformation=0

  特意要提的我自己曾经出现的一个问题,我记得是MG07VisionTriggerScript这个命令在log里面不断循环,运行半小时log文件产生数MB,这个问题是你做冬堡任务时,在副本门前触发的首席大法师的幻象,我没看完这个幻象的播放就进门了,导致这个幻象没有播放完,一直不断循环,这是原游戏就有的bug,可以造成存档大量的冗余数据。可能log不断在记录,游戏也明显一卡一卡的!

  切记,一定要看完首席大法师的幻象,让他早点安息!

上古卷轴59.jpg

  并不属于闪退

  一、黑脸/黑头

  有些美化补丁装了导致人物黑脸。这个有可能就是模型材质冲突而已。比如装了一个瑟拉娜美化黑脸了。比如装了这个美化和身形不匹配。

  一些mod的npc没有facegendata,会导致黑脸。

  解决方法:

  a 找匹配的美化身形。

  b 弥补没有facegendata:在creation kit 中打开你这个新装的mod,找到呢个黑脸的npc,ctrl+f4给他把他的脸部facegen的数据解压出来。如果他缺少这个数据,就会给他做一张惨白的没有皮肤颜色的脸出来。总比黑脸强吧。

  二、无头npc

  无头的敌人摆大字向你奔来。这个npc的数据可能被mod更改过,现在缺失了。

  解决方法:

  a 用干净存档。

  b 到qasomoke去等30天。

上古卷轴510.jpg

  三、摆大字

  动画文件没有装进去,用FNIS装动画文件。

  有时候已经用过了FNIS,npc(尤其是野怪)还会出现摆大字,很可能是游戏引擎本来的问题。

  解决方法:

  控制台,点中这个npc,

  disable

  enable

  让他重新刷出来一次。

  四、隐形怪、隐形npc

  这个是mod作者做错了。一般都是mod的原因。什么,安魂曲里面真有隐形的怪?

  解决方法:

  a 在tes5edit里面把这个mod的这个怪的更改数据删了。

  b tes5edit有插件可以阻止这个怪再次刷出。它不会再出现。这个插件叫spawn remover。在Skyrim Special Edition的N网页面上有下载,只是Tes5edit的一个脚本,用起来很简单。在Tes5edit里面打开这个mod,右键选择脚本,应用spawn remover就可以了。

  5、莫名其妙卡,靠近某随从就卡

  很可能是骨骼和某个npc不匹配。看一下掉帧情况,如果靠近一个随从就卡,可能是ta的骨骼和ta不匹配。有些怪的骨骼也会不匹配。有时候主角的骨骼也不匹配。如果crash fixes出现提示“Skyrim has crashed due to a missing NiNode”肯定是有mod更改了骨骼啦!有mod更改了骨骼啦!把任何更改了skeleton的mod拿出来排查,比如独立种族的mod,里面的skeleton.nif和你装的XP32骨骼冲突;比如某些ragdoll的mod,比如HDT的衣服和骨骼冲突,比如你忘了装HDT插件,总之就是骨骼!

上古卷轴511.jpg

  附加:

  1.enb选项,有的朋友的enb设置enblocal里面,expandmemoryX64是true,可能是跟skse的内存补丁冲突的,要改成false。

  2.上古卷轴 R6025 pure virtual function call跳出:这个老外说是因为黎明守卫dlc的一个bug,和灵魂石冢里面的收集书的任务有关。

  解决方法:a.可以尝试控制台 完成这个任务

  setstage dlc1vqsaint 20

  setstage dlc1vqsaint 30

  setstage dlc1vqsaint 200

  b.可以下载N网一个mod

  Dawnguard Soul Cairn Microsoft Visual Runtime Error R6025 Fix

  以上就是上古卷轴5各类闪退及跳出等问题解决方法的全部内容啦!希望能为小伙伴们带来帮助。关注8979,还有更多有趣好玩的游戏资讯等你解密哟~我们下期见!